a {
  color: #70a726;
  font-weight: bold;
}
a:hover {
  text-decoration: underline;
}
h2 {
  margin: 0px 0px 10px 35px;
}
h3 {
  margin: 10px 0px 10px 35px;
}

.navi_kz {
  margin: 0px 0px 0px 35px;
}
.navi_kz a, .navi_kz a:visited {
  color: #70a726;
  padding: 10px 10px 10px 0px;
  font-family: 'Calibrib';
  font-size: 12pt;
}
.navi_kz a:hover {
  text-decoration: underline;
}

.tlacitko {
  background: url("/img/submit.png") no-repeat top left;
  width: 73px;
  height: 29px;
  border: none;
  color: #fff;
  font-size: 9pt;
  cursor: pointer; cursor: hand;
}

.odhlas{
  padding: 0px;
  margin: 0px;
  float: right;
}

.telo_okraje_kz {
      padding: 30px 0px 0px 0px;
      min-height: 355px;
      _height: 355px;
}

table.tabulka_kz{
 font-size: 9pt;
 white-space: nowrap;
 width: 100%;
}
table.tabulka_kz tr.tbl_hlava th{
  background: url('/img/tabulka_vrch.png');
  color: #fff;
  font-weight: normal;
  font-size: 11pt;
  text-align: left;
  padding: 5px;
}
table.tabulka_kz td.tbl {
  background: url('/img/tabulka_leva.png') no-repeat right top;
}
table.tabulka_kz td.tbr {
  background: url('/img/tabulka_prava.png') no-repeat left top;
}
table.tabulka_kz td.tbpl {
  background: url('/img/tabulka_leva_dole.png') no-repeat right bottom;
}
table.tabulka_kz td.tbpp {
  background: url('/img/tabulka_prava_dole.png') no-repeat left bottom;
}

table.tabulka_kz tr.licha{
  background-color: #f4f4f4;
  color: #535353;
}
table.tabulka_kz tr.suda, table tr.tbl_pata th{
  background-color: #fff;
  color: #535353;
}
input#heslo, input#jmeno, input#heslo1, input#heslo2, input#kontakt, input#nazev,input#klient, input#instituce, input#produkt, input#smlouva, input#vklad, input#mena, input#pocatek, input#konec, input#vynos, input#poplatek, input#priloha,input#nova_priloha, input#poznamka {
  width:150px;
  color: #535353;
  height: 20px;
  text-align: right;
}

#poptavka label, #prihlaseni label{
  display: block;
  float: left;
  clear: left;
  width: 130px;
  padding: 0px 5px 0px 35px;
  text-align: left;
  line-height: 1.8em;
  font-size: 11pt;
	color:#535353;
}

#poptavka select {
  width: 150px;
  height: 30px;
  color: #535353;
}
.select_kl, .select_kl option{
  height: 30px;
  width: 150px;
}
